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ak (less than 1 gallon) Yes Maybe DIY is fine for small leaks, but call a pro if the leak is persistent or you’re unsure how to fix it.
Heavy water damage (up to 2 inches of standing water) No Yes Call a pro for heavy water damage, they have the equipment and expertise to handle the job.
Water damage in a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es Maybe DIY is fine for small water damage, but call a pro if the area is larger or you’re unsure how to fix it.
Water damage in a high-traffic area (e.g. Bathroom or kitchen) No Yes Call a pro for water damage in high-traffic areas, they have the expertise to handle the job and ensure your space is safe and functional.
Visible mold or mildew No Yes Call a pro for visible mold or mildew, they have the equipment and expertise to handle the job and ensure your space is safe and healthy.
Unknown source of water damage No Yes Call a pro for unknown source of water damage, they can help you identify the issue and create a plan to restore your space.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Warren, RI

The cost of Bedroom Water Removal in Warren, RI, var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ices start at $500 and can go up to $2,500 or more, depending on the job.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and creating a personalized plan to restore your space.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ed to restore your space.
Disinfecting and cleaning $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Final inspection and cleanup Free Our team will provide a final inspection and cleanup as part of our service.
Equipment rental and supplies $100 – $500 The type and quantity of equipment and supplies needed to complete the job.
Travel and labor costs $100 – $500 The distance from our location to your property and the number of technicians needed to complete the job.
